LOS ANGELES - The 12th-ranked California men's tennis team (11-8, 4-1 Pac-12) had its four-match winning streak snapped in a 7-0 loss to No. 6 UCLA (19-2, 5-0) on Saturday, April 14, at the Los Angeles Tennis Center. The Golden Bears will need to regroup, quickly, as they prepare to face top-ranked USC (24-0, 5-0) in a 10 a.m. PT dual on Sunday, April 15, at the David X. Marks Tennis Stadium.
Cal was facing the Bruins for the third time, this season, but was unable to avenge a pair of 4-3 losses. UCLA wrestled the doubles point away from the Bears with wins on the top two courts.
At court one, Alex Brigham and Adrien Puget upended the Bears' third-ranked duo of senior Nick Andrews and sophomore Christoffer Konigsfeldt, 8-3, to put the Bruins up a match. UCLA sealed the first point off an 8-2 win on court two where Nick Meister and Dennis Novikov defeated the Bears' 38th-ranked tandem of senior Carlos Cueto and sophomore Ben McLachlan.
On the third doubles court, the Bears' freshman tandem of Gregory Bayane and Andrew Scholnick secured Cal's only win of the day with an 8-6 victory against Warren Hardie and Clay Thompson.
UCLA swept the singles courts but earned the three points it needed by claiming victories on the bottom half of the lineup. No. 71-ranked Puget dealt the first blow when he put together a 6-0, 6-0 win against Bayane at No. 5 singles to put the Bruins up, 2-0. One court over, No. 117-ranked Marcos Giron put UCLA up, 3-0, when he defeated Konigsfeldt, 6-2, 6-1, at No. 4 singles.
Dennis Mkrtchian delivered the clinching point for the Bruins on a 6-1, 6-2 win over Riki McLachlan at court six. With the dual decided, UCLA continued to press and earned a fifth point when Novikov completed a 6-2, 6-4 victory against No. 57 Cueto at court three. 32nd-ranked Meister tacked up a sixth point with a 6-4, 6-2 win against No. 41-ranked Ben McLachlan on court two, and 62nd-ranked Thompson topped off the 7-0 win with a 6-4, 7-6 victory against No. 55 Andrews at the top court with a 7-5 win in the second-set tiebreaker.
